Captain's Orders
Captain's Orders is a 1937 British drama film directed by Ivar Campbell and starring Henry Edwards, Jane Carr, Marie La Varre, Wally Patch and Basil Radford.[1] The film's sets were designed by Clifford Pember, in his final production.
